For whirlpool arc8110 or other models go to the above link, download the service manual.

It will show you how to take the sticker off the front panel, get at the 4 small screws and get the control box out. Just get a sharp knife and lever the edge up carefully, It went back ok on fixing.

My fridge was working fine except the beeper never went off.

So easy solution, disconnect the black round cylinder on the circuit board, I just had to lever it a bit and it unsoldered, which was most probably the reason for beeping. But fridges worked for about 100 years without beepers so will mine in future.
